> Part of importing the Spark Connect Gateway reference implementation into
> apache/spark-connect-gateway as a series of small, bottom-up PRs.
>
> This adds the gateway crate — the binary entry point that wires all the
> previously imported layers into a runnable server. It reads the YAML config
> (--config, default config.yaml), builds the chosen backend pool (static or
> Kubernetes service-watch) and affinity store (in-memory or Redis), installs
> the
> configured authenticator, tenant resolver, rate limiter, and audit sink, wraps
> the pool in active health probing, starts the admin HTTP server for metrics
> and
> health endpoints, and serves the Spark Connect gRPC surface through the proxy.
>
> gateway depends on all 14 other crates in the workspace, so it lands last of
> the
> code PRs and closes the dependency graph. With this PR the workspace members
> list
> is complete (15 crates) and `cargo build --workspace` produces a runnable
> `gateway` binary.
